  Copper ingot is a highly valuable raw material widely used in various industries due to its exceptional electrical and thermal conductivity, corrosion resistance, and malleability. Produced from refined copper through smelting and casting processes, copper ingots serve as the foundation for manufacturing wires, rods, tubes, and various copper alloys. Its versatility and reliability make it indispensable in modern industrial and technological applications.
  1. What is a Copper Ingot?
  A copper ingot is a solid block of purified copper created by melting copper ore or recycled copper and pouring it into molds. Once cooled, the ingots provide a standardized, high-purity material that is easy to store, transport, and process further. Copper ingots are the primary raw material for downstream applications such as electrical components, plumbing systems, and industrial machinery.
  2. Key Features and Advantages
  Excellent Conductivity: Copper ingots are highly efficient at conducting electricity and heat, making them essential in electronics, power transmission, and thermal systems.
  Corrosion Resistance: Copper naturally resists oxidation, ensuring long-term durability even in harsh environmental conditions.
  Malleability and Ductility: Copper can be easily drawn into wires or shaped into sheets and rods without losing its strength, providing flexibility in manufacturing.
  Recyclable and Sustainable: Copper ingots can be recycled indefinitely without quality loss, supporting eco-friendly and cost-effective production.
  3. Industrial Applications
  Copper ingots are widely used in electrical wiring, transformers, plumbing, automotive parts, and renewable energy systems such as solar panels and wind turbines. They are also used to produce alloys like brass and bronze, which have applications in construction, machinery, and decorative industries.
